✦ Synopsis


This contributed volume collects papers presented at a special session of the conference Computational and Mathematical Methods in Science and Engineering (CMMSE) held in Cadiz, Spain from June 30 - July 6, 2019. Covering the applications of integral methods to scientific developments in a variety of fields, ranging from pure analysis to petroleum engineering, the chapters in this volume present new results in both pure and applied mathematics. Written by well-known researchers in their respective disciplines, each chapter shares a common methodology based on a combination of analytic and computational tools. This approach makes the collection a valuable, multidisciplinary reference on how mathematics can be applied to various real-world processes and phenomena. Computational and Analytic Methods in Science and Engineering will be ideal for applied mathematicians, physicists, and research engineers.

✦ Table of Contents


Front Matter ....Pages i-x
New Numerical Results for the Optimization of Neumann Eigenvalues (Daniel Abele, Andreas Kleefeld)....Pages 1-20
Transient Convection-Diffusion-Reaction Problems with Variable Velocity Field by Means of DRBEM with Different Radial Basis Functions (Salam Adel Al-Bayati, Luiz C. Wrobel)....Pages 21-43
On a Parametric Representation of the Angular Neutron Flux in the Energy Range from 1 eV to 10 MeV (Luiz F. F. Chaves Barcellos, Bardo E. J. Bodmann, Marco T. Vilhena)....Pages 45-59
A Boundary Integral Equation Formulation for Advection–Diffusion–Reaction Problems with Point Sources (Luiz F. Bez, Rogério J. Marczak, Bardo E. J. Bodmann, Marco T. Vilhena)....Pages 61-73
Displacement Boundary Value Problem for a Thin Plate in an Unbounded Domain (Christian Constanda, Dale Doty)....Pages 75-100
A Dirichlet Spectral Problem in Domains Surrounded by Thin Stiff and Heavy Bands (Delfina Gómez, Sergey A. Nazarov, Maria–Eugenia Pérez-Martínez)....Pages 101-126
Spectral Homogenization Problems in Linear Elasticity with Large Reaction Terms Concentrated in Small Regions of the Boundary (Delfina Gómez, Sergey A. Nazarov, Maria-Eugenia Pérez-Martínez)....Pages 127-150
The Mathematical Modelling of the Motion of Biological Cells in Response to Chemical Signals (Paul J. Harris)....Pages 151-171
Numerical Calculation of Interior Transmission Eigenvalues with Mixed Boundary Conditions (Andreas Kleefeld, Jijun Liu)....Pages 173-195
An Inequality for Hölder Continuous Functions Generalizing a Result of Carlo Miranda (Massimo Lanza de Cristoforis)....Pages 197-221
Two-Phase Three-Component Flow in Porous Media: Mathematical Modeling of Dispersion-Free Pressure Behavior (Luara K. S. Sousa, Luana C. M. Cantagesso, Adolfo P. Pires, Alvaro M. M. Peres)....Pages 223-237
Error Analysis and the Role of Permutation in Dynamic Iteration Schemes (Barbara Zubik-Kowal)....Pages 239-256
Correction to: An Inequality for Hölder Continuous Functions Generalizing a Result of Carlo Miranda (Massimo Lanza de Cristoforis)....Pages C1-C1
Back Matter ....Pages 257-258
